Millright/CNC Maintenance Technician - Jobs in Delta, BC

Job LocationDelta, BC
EducationNot Mentioned
SalaryNot Disclosed
IndustryNot Mentioned
Functional AreaNot Mentioned
Job TypeFull Time

Job Description

Marcon Metalfab (www.marconmetalfab.com) is hiring a CNC Maintenance Technician to join our growing and dynamic team based out of Delta’s Tilbury Park.Work Schedule:Day Shift - Monday to Thursday - 7:30am-4:00pm.Responsibilities:Servicing of all on-site CNC equipment, including a plasma beamline, plasma plate tables with integrated drilling units, tube laser, fiber optics, and CO2 plate laser, water jets, machining equipment, and robotic welders.Installing, inspecting, testing, adjusting, and maintenance, and repairing equipment while following safety procedures.Training equipment operators.Performing work quality checks and monitor machine output.Translating parts drawings into measurements for production.Requirements:10 years of related work experience in a manufacturing environment.Technical degree in automation engineering or machinery.Experience operating CNC machinery.Understanding of computer programming and CAD/CAM.Excellent written and spoken communication in English.What We Offer:Excellent health and dental benefits and group retirement plan.Supportive team environment.A strong history of no layoffs and continued business growth.Overtime opportunitiesWhile we sincerely appreciate all applicants, only candidates selected for an interview will be contacted.About Marcon Metalfab.:For over 30 years, Marcon Metalfab has been Western Canada’s partner of choice for custom–fabricated steel and rubber products for the transportation, building construction, utilities and other industries.Equipped with leading manufacturing technologies that allow for efficient handling and processing of materials, our facility can support even the largest fabrication projects.Coupled with an unconditional commitment to providing expert customer service and a rigorous quality management system, we consistently deliver quality products within tight timeframes at prices that are competitive within any industry
